Autor | Zpráva | ||
---|---|---|---|
korny Profil * |
#1 · Zasláno: 20. 9. 2012, 13:05:17
Prebral jsem starou stranku, ktera nema nastaveni kodovani (SET NAMES atd..)
DB ma kodovani UTF8, PHP zobrazuje stranku taky v UTF8, ale samotna komunikace mezi MySQL serverem a APache probihala v LATIN1. Problem tedy je ze data jsou ulozena v DB jako surovej UTF8 string - tedy kdyz se na ne primo pres DB server podivam (phpmyadmin atd..) tak jsou spatne zobrazeny. Zobrazeni dat na strance je OK (stejne blbe jak se data na DB server posilala tak se ziskavala, takze se to opravilo) priklad dat z DB: SeveroÄeské vodovody a kanalizace, a.s Nevite nekdo jak to opravit / slo by to primo na urovni MySQL DB (SQL) Diky za rady |
||
Kajman Profil |
#2 · Zasláno: 20. 9. 2012, 13:14:17
http://php.vrana.cz/prevod-kodovani-mysql.php
Lepší bude nejdříve to otestovat mimo ostrá data. |
||
Časová prodleva: 12 let
|
0